WebFSM is applied to the body with a device that delivers an extremely mild (one-millionth of an ampere) current called microcurrent. In FSM, specific frequencies are selected, depending on the tissue involved, to encourage the natural healing of the body and reduce pain. One of the ways FSM works is by potentially increasing the production of ATP ... WebIn a clinical study entitled “ Nonpharmacologic Treatment of Neuropathic Pain Using Frequency Specific Microcurrent ” Dr. Carolyn McMakin details the results of 20 peripheral neuropathy patients after being treated with FSM. Of the 20 patients treated, 65% fully recovered from nerve pain. 25% terminated care for unknown reasons.
